What is the full form of GTO and what does the role assess?
Group Testing Officer; assesses candidates' Officer Like Qualities in group and individual outdoor/indoor tasks.
What is the Group Discussion (GD) task and how many topics are usually discussed?
An informal, leaderless discussion where the group debates two topics (often one given and one chosen) without a fixed conclusion required.
What is the Group Planning Exercise (GPE), also called the Military Planning Exercise?
A map-based task where the group reads a problem scenario, plans solutions individually in writing, then discusses to reach a common group plan, and a nominee narrates it.
What is the Progressive Group Task (PGT)?
An outdoor task where the group crosses a series of progressively harder obstacles using helping materials (plank, rope, load) within rules, testing cooperation and planning.
What are the three standard rules (out-of-bounds/colour rules) in GTO outdoor tasks?
Colour rule (red is out of bounds), distance/structure rule, and the helping-material rules (e.g. plank cannot bridge distance greater than its length).
What is the Half Group Task (HGT)?
A task similar to PGT but performed by half the group over a single obstacle, giving quieter candidates a chance to display leadership.
What is the Command Task in GTO testing?
A task where each candidate becomes commander, calls subordinates of their choice, and directs them to cross an obstacle, testing leadership and self-confidence.
What is the Lecturette?
An individual task where a candidate speaks for about 3 minutes on a topic chosen from a card of four topics, after 3 minutes of preparation.
How much preparation and speaking time is allotted in the Lecturette?
About 3 minutes preparation and about 3 minutes of speaking.
What is the Individual Obstacles task and how many obstacles must be attempted?
A set of 10 individual obstacles, numbered 1 to 10 by difficulty, to be completed in 3 minutes; each obstacle carries marks equal to its number.
In the Individual Obstacles, how is scoring structured across the obstacles?
Each obstacle is worth marks equal to its number (1 to 10), so completing harder/higher-numbered obstacles earns more marks; total possible is the sum of attempted obstacles.
What is the Final Group Task (FGT)?
The last GTO task where the whole group crosses one obstacle together, similar to PGT, testing final cooperation and team spirit.
What is the Group Obstacle Race (Snake Race)?
A competitive outdoor task where groups carry a rolled tent (the 'snake') and race over obstacles, testing team spirit, stamina and group cohesion.
List the indoor GTO tasks (as opposed to outdoor).
Group Discussion, Group Planning Exercise (GPE) and Lecturette are conducted indoors; PGT, HGT, Command Task, Individual Obstacles, Snake Race and FGT are outdoors.
What is the Personal Interview at SSB and who conducts it?
A one-to-one conversation conducted by the Interviewing Officer (IO), assessing the candidate's background, personality and Officer Like Qualities.
What is the commonly used framework for interview questions based on a candidate's life?
The PIQ (Personal Information Questionnaire), which the candidate fills in and from which the Interviewing Officer draws most questions.
What is the full form of OLQ and how many are there in the standard SSB list?
Officer Like Qualities; there are 15 OLQs assessed at the SSB.
Into what three/four factors are the 15 OLQs grouped?
They are grouped into factors such as Planning & Organising, Social Adjustment, Social Effectiveness, and Dynamic (Determination/Courage) qualities.
Name the four OLQs under the 'Planning and Organising' factor.
Effective Intelligence, Reasoning Ability, Organising Ability, and Power of Expression.
Name the OLQs under the 'Social Adjustment' factor.
Social Adaptability, Cooperation, Sense of Responsibility.
Name the OLQs under the 'Social Effectiveness' (group influencing) factor.
Initiative, Self Confidence, Speed of Decision, Ability to Influence the Group, and Liveliness.
Name the OLQs under the 'Dynamic / Determination' factor.
Determination, Courage, and Stamina.
What is the Board Conference and who participates in it?
The final assessment meeting where all three assessors (Interviewing Officer, GTO and Psychologist) and the rest of the board discuss each candidate and reach a collective recommendation.
How is the final result of the SSB decided and what follows a recommendation?
After the Board Conference, candidates are declared recommended or not recommended; recommended candidates undergo a medical examination and are placed on a merit list before final selection.
